The Political Landscape in Nigeria

Nigeria is currently navigating a complex political environment, particularly with the 2027 elections on the horizon. As candidates gear up for campaigns, tensions among political parties are palpable. Notably, the ruling party has aimed sharp criticisms at prominent opposition figures, including Peter Obi. The recent call for a psychiatric evaluation of Obi, specific to concerns about his mental fitness for leadership, has stirred significant debate.

The Rationale Behind the Call

The ruling party argues that such evaluations are essential for ensuring that candidates possess the requisite mental stability to govern effectively. In a country grappling with numerous challenges, including economic instability and security threats, the mental well-being of leaders is seen as pivotal. This demand not only raises questions about political strategies but also opens dialogue regarding mental health in leadership.

Implications for Nigerian Politics

This call for a psychiatric assessment has implications that go beyond the political arena. It underscores the societal stigma surrounding mental health issues and how they are perceived in the public sphere. By demanding such evaluations, the ruling party may be attempting to undermine Obi's credibility and appeal among voters, which could influence public opinion leading into the elections.
